Originally Posted by BigPig
I don’t like chips unless they are being used to put salsa in my mouth. I HATE salt, on anything, and it’s almost impossible to find chips without salt.

Could you share his recipe?

Just cut some corn tortillas into 4 or 6 pieces, heat some oil in a skillet and put the tortilla pieces in hot oil. Doesn’t take very long, depending on how crunchy you prefer. Season right after removing from skillet.
